You'll find plenty of methods you may determine an antique furniture item.
The first aspect may be that the joinery; machine-cut furnishings wasn't produced until roughly 1860. In the event the bit has drawers, remove a drawer and then appearance closely where front and back of the drawer are secured into the sides of the drawer. If your joint has been dove-tailed by hands, it has merely a few dovetails, plus they are not quite even; if it's tightly spaced, just cut dovetails, it was machine-cut. Handmade dovetails always signify a piece made just prior to 1860.
It's easy to put an antique by the dividers mainly because joints were not machine-cut until roughly 1860. If it's merely a number of dovetail joints, with pins narrower than the dovetails, then your combined has been made with hand.
Look carefully at the floor, sides, and rear of the drawer; even if the wood demonstrates nicks or cuts, it was cut using a plane, a spokeshave, or even also a drawknife. Directly saw symbols indicate an old slice. In case the wood displays circular or arc-shaped marks, it had been trimmed by way of a circular saw, not in use until about 1860.
Exact symmetry is another sign that the bit had been machinemade. On handmade furniture, rungs, slats, spindles, rockers, and also different small-diameter parts aren't uniform. Examine these parts carefully; slight alterations in size or shape are sometimes not simple to spot. A true antique is really rarely perfectly trimmed; a breeding with exactly the very same components will probably soon be because a system will soon probably have cut .
The final on the timber may date the piece. Till Victorian instances, the shellac was not the sole real evident surface end; lacquer and varnish were perhaps not grown before the mid 1800s. The conclusion in home furnishings, made before 1860, is often shellac; if a piece is quite old, it can be wax, oil, or milk paint. Fine old works tend to be French-polished, a variation of this shellac end. Even a lacquer or varnish finish is just a sure sign of later manufacture.
